Lancer ES MT 2009 + Turbo

Ok, Im now going turbo with my lancer.

My lancer is a 2009 Lancer ES MT bought in Mexico (I live in Mexico)

First I made a full front end Evo X conversion using all the shield guards, bottom guard and evo x stock full front bumper, and also the Evo X fender brackets to fit the bumper on my OEM fenders.

Now I'm on this:

Ralliart 2010 turbo + manifold + o2 housing + downpipe
Evo X FMIC, aftermarket aluminum pipes (Upper and lower)
HKS SQVV III
AEM truboost and wideband UEGO

i was trying to use a walbro 255 but it doesnt fits on my car and also i was trying to use a vortech FMU but I wasnt able to install both.

Now Im waiting for my Ralliart Injectors and Fuel Pump with the assembly also I bought the Tactrix Cable to Tune it, it supose to work.
